Amit Phutane Joins Wooden Street as Chief Business Officer

Amit Phutane Joins Wooden Street as Chief Business Officer

TweetPostShareWhatsapp

Mumbai, India, June 2025 — Amit Phutane has been appointed as Chief Business Officer at Wooden Street, a leading name in the online furniture and home décor market. With over two decades of leadership experience across iconic consumer brands, Amit’s appointment comes at a strategic inflection point for Wooden Street as it seeks to accelerate growth, expand reach, and deepen customer engagement across India.

Prior to joining Wooden Street, Amit served as Chief Business Officer at Neeman’s, where he spearheaded full P&L operations and drove agile, customer-focused business expansion. Before that, he played a transformative role at Duroflex as Business Head – D2C & Growth, where he scaled the vertical from scratch to ₹100 crore in annual revenue, leveraging an omni-channel strategy across e-commerce, modern trade, and retail outlets.

Amit’s experience also spans key leadership roles at Bombay Dyeing, where he led E-Commerce and Modern Trade, and Ola, where he was Vice President – Marketing, overseeing online and offline brand initiatives. His earlier tenures at Essar Hypermart as Head of Consumer Business and Kansai Nerolac Paints Ltd as Marketing Manager further solidified his credentials in consumer marketing and business development.

He has also worked with The Walt Disney Company and Disney Consumer Products, where he led national retail strategies and helped the brand achieve market leadership in India. Amit began his career with the Wadia Group, contributing significantly to brand revitalization at Bombay Dyeing and Britannia Industries, and also founded a manufacturing start-up, Mini Signs & Displays, which scaled rapidly under his leadership.

At Wooden Street, Amit is expected to drive business transformation, market expansion, and strategic innovation. His expertise in scaling digital-first businesses, building consumer brands, and operational excellence positions him to play a central role in shaping the company’s next growth chapter.

Wooden Street
Wooden Street is India’s finest online furniture store, offering over 30,000 thoughtfully designed furniture and home décor products. With more than 100 experience stores and a delivery network of over 350 centers nationwide, the brand is synonymous with affordable luxury and personalized furniture experiences. With a customer base of over one million, Wooden Street continues to innovate in design, quality, and service, setting new benchmarks in the Indian home furnishings industry.
